-/*  7/12/95 - Many thanks to Rhys Weatherley <rweather@us.oracle.com>
- * for pointing out that I was assuming little endian
- * byte order for all quantities what idea
- * actually used bigendian.  No where in the spec does it mention
- * this, it is all in terms of 16 bit numbers and even the example
- * does not use byte streams for the input example :-(.
- * If you byte swap each pair of input, keys and iv, the functions
- * would produce the output as the old version :-(.
- */
